Weekly water quality monitoring

Here are the results of the weekly bacteriological monitoring, carried out on Wednesday, October 13 from 2021. These results are also published by our Facebook page. 

We have issued a red flag for all areas of the County Lagoon. This is due to elevated levels of enterococci observed throughout the area. Rainfall events, such as those of the past few days, promote the movement of contaminated runoff into waterways. 

We recommend avoiding recreational use of the lagoon. Remember to be cautious when using natural waters for recreation after rainfall events.
